Welcome to The K-Factor, the podcast that brings you inside the world of fire protection. Hosted by industry experts Josh McDonald, Eric Andresen, Nate Williams, & Drew Boyer this show dives into all aspects of the fire protection industry—from groundbreaking technologies and best practices to career insights and industry trends.

Frequently Asked Questions About The K-Factor

What is The K-Factor about and what kind of topics does it cover?

The podcast focuses on the fire protection industry, addressing a range of topics from innovative technologies and best practices to career development and industry challenges. It features discussions with seasoned professionals and newcomers alike, ensuring that both experienced listeners and those new to the field gain insights into the complexities of fire safety, including mentorship, education, and the evolution of design practices. With real-life stories and expert interviews, the content not only informs but inspires action towards promoting fire safety and attracting new talent to the profession. Unique to this series is its commitment to bridging knowledge gaps and providing a platform for diverse voices across the industry.
